Evolutionary Origins: The Birth of a Genus<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>The daffodil belongs to the genus <em>Narcissus<\/em>, a group of bulbous perennials in the Amaryllidaceae family. Its evolutionary origins can be traced back to the Late Oligocene to Early Miocene, roughly 20\u201325 million years ago. Fossil records and genetic studies suggest that the first <em>Narcissus<\/em> species evolved in the Mediterranean region, particularly in the Iberian Peninsula, an area that is now Spain and Portugal, and nearby regions of southern Europe and North Africa.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The early ancestors of daffodils thrived in the open woodlands, rocky slopes, and meadows of the Mediterranean. These habitats provided a combination of sunlight, seasonal rainfall, and nutrient-rich soils, ideal conditions for bulbous plants to store energy underground and bloom in the brief window of spring. Over millennia, natural selection and geographical isolation led to the proliferation of multiple species, each uniquely adapted to its local environment.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The Mediterranean region, especially the western Iberian Peninsula, is considered the genus\u2019s \u201ccentre of diversity.\u201d Here, dozens of wild species still survive, ranging from diminutive woodland specialists to larger meadow-adapted varieties. These species display remarkable variation in flower size, shape, color, and fragrance\u2014a testament to the evolutionary experimentation that occurred in this cradle of biodiversity.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">2. Western and Southern Europe: The Heartland of Daffodils<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Western Europe, particularly the Iberian Peninsula, is the heartland of wild daffodils. Countries such as Spain and Portugal host the greatest number of endemic species. For instance, <em>Narcissus cyclamineus<\/em> is native to northwestern Spain and Portugal, thriving in shady woodlands and rocky outcrops. Its small, curved flowers bloom early in the spring, heralding the season in otherwise still-dormant forests.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p><em>Narcissus pseudonarcissus<\/em>, the classic \u201cwild daffodil,\u201d has a broader native range across western Europe, extending from the Iberian Peninsula to parts of Germany and even reaching southern England and Wales. In Britain, some populations are considered truly native, especially in remote woodlands and river valleys, while others are thought to have been introduced and later naturalized. The bright yellow blooms of these wild populations are often smaller and more delicate than the hybrid varieties found in gardens, with a subtle charm that reflects their ancient lineage.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>In southern Europe, particularly in Italy and France, other species like <em>Narcissus poeticus<\/em> have carved out specialized niches in meadows and alpine valleys. These species often feature white petals with a contrasting orange or red corona, producing a heady fragrance that attracts early pollinators. The diversity in flower form and habitat preference among these western European species underscores the adaptability and resilience of the genus.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">3. North Africa and the Mediterranean Fringes<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>While Europe is the epicenter of daffodil diversity, North Africa also harbors several endemic species, particularly in Morocco\u2019s Atlas Mountains. <em>Narcissus romieuxii<\/em>, for example, is a mountain-adapted species that thrives in rocky, high-altitude environments with a short growing season and dry summers. Its small, star-shaped flowers often emit a delicate fragrance, attracting specialized pollinators such as solitary bees.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The Mediterranean climate of North Africa\u2014with wet winters and dry summers\u2014has shaped the life cycle of these daffodils. Bulbs remain dormant underground during the harsh, arid summer months, reemerging with the winter rains to produce a brief but spectacular flowering display. This adaptation mirrors the strategies seen in southern European species, highlighting a shared evolutionary heritage across the Mediterranean basin.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">4. Eastern Europe and the Balkans: A Secondary Range<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Beyond the Iberian Peninsula, several daffodil species extend into the Balkans, Greece, and parts of Central and Eastern Europe. Here, species like <em>Narcissus poeticus<\/em> occupy meadows, alpine valleys, and lightly wooded areas. The Balkan populations are often smaller and less showy than their western counterparts but are no less important in illustrating the genus\u2019s evolutionary spread.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>In this region, daffodils have historically been integrated into local culture and folklore, often associated with renewal and protection. Their presence across such varied terrains\u2014from coastal plains to mountainous regions\u2014demonstrates the genus\u2019s remarkable ecological plasticity.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">5. Asia and the Wider World: Introductions and Naturalizations<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Although <em>Narcissus<\/em> originated in the Mediterranean, human cultivation has transported the genus far beyond its native range. Species like <em>Narcissus tazetta<\/em> were carried along trade routes to China, the Middle East, and parts of Southeast Asia centuries ago. In these regions, they were primarily cultivated as ornamental plants, prized for their fragrance and early spring blooms.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>In most of Asia, the daffodils encountered do not represent native populations but rather naturalized or cultivated varieties. The same is true for regions such as North America, Australia, and New Zealand, where daffodils were introduced by European settlers and quickly established themselves in temperate gardens and meadows. Despite their widespread presence today, these populations are not considered native in the strict botanical sense.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">6. Notable Wild Species and Their Habitats<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Understanding the native species of daffodils offers insight into their ecology and conservation needs.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li><strong>Narcissus pseudonarcissus (Wild Daffodil)<\/strong>: Found in western Europe, particularly the UK, Spain, and Portugal. Prefers moist woodlands and river valleys. Known for its soft yellow blooms and subtle fragrance.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Narcissus cyclamineus<\/strong>: Native to northwestern Iberia, this small, early-flowering species thrives in shady woodlands and rocky terrain. Its flowers are highly curved and delicate, often appearing before the trees leaf out.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Narcissus romieuxii<\/strong>: Found in Morocco\u2019s Atlas Mountains. Adapted to high altitudes, dry summers, and rocky soils. Its star-shaped, fragrant flowers signal the brief Mediterranean spring.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li><strong>Narcissus poeticus<\/strong>: Spanning Greece to France, including alpine regions of the Balkans and Switzerland. Known for fragrant white petals and a small red or orange corona. Prefers meadows and open woodland areas.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">7. Conservation and Cultural Significance<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Many wild daffodil species face threats from habitat loss, urbanization, agriculture, and climate change. In particular, Mediterranean species are sensitive to changes in rainfall patterns and soil disturbance. Conservation efforts focus on protecting natural habitats, encouraging responsible cultivation, and promoting awareness of the plants\u2019 ecological roles.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Daffodils have also been deeply embedded in human culture for thousands of years. In Europe, they symbolize renewal, hope, and the coming of spring. In East Asia, cultivated forms of <em>Narcissus tazetta<\/em> hold ceremonial and ornamental importance. Across the world, daffodils continue to inspire poetry, art, and gardening traditions, bridging their wild origins with human culture.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<hr class=\"wp-block-separator has-alpha-channel-opacity\"\/>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">8.
